“The Spark of Change: How Clean Energy Campaigns are Igniting a Global Revolution”

Posted on May 21, 2025 By Amanda White No Comments on “The Spark of Change: How Clean Energy Campaigns are Igniting a Global Revolution”

As I stood on the rooftop of a small village in rural Kenya, gazing out at the endless expanse of solar panels, I was struck by the sheer magnitude of the impact. The villagers had once relied on diesel generators for power, but after a clean energy campaign inspired them to go solar, their lives had been transformed. Schoolchildren could now study under the light of day, small businesses were thriving, and the air was finally free from the noxious fumes of pollution. The villagers had become the face of a global movement, spearheaded by clean energy campaigns that are igniting a revolution in the way we power our world.

Clean energy campaigns have been sprouting up in communities everywhere, from urban metropolises to rural villages, as people realize that the days of fossil fuels are numbered. These grassroots efforts are driven by a simple yet powerful idea: that everyone deserves access to clean, reliable energy, regardless of where they live or how much they earn. From community-led initiatives to corporate-backed initiatives, clean energy campaigns are sparking a movement that’s being felt from the streets to the boardrooms.

One of the most compelling examples of a successful clean energy campaign is the work of the Sierra Club, a long-time advocate for environmental protection. The organization’s “Ready for 100” initiative has mobilized cities across the United States to commit to 100% renewable energy, leveraging the power of community engagement to drive policy change. In Minneapolis, for instance, a coalition of community groups, businesses, and government agencies came together to develop a comprehensive plan to transition the city to 100% clean energy by 2050. The campaign succeeded in raising public awareness, rallying local support, and ultimately convincing city leaders to adopt a bold new energy policy.

But clean energy campaigns aren’t just about policy – they’re also about empowering communities to take control of their own energy futures. Take the example of the Solarize initiative in the United States, which has helped thousands of low-income households go solar through a unique community-based approach. By pooling resources and expertise, communities can access affordable solar panels and energy storage systems, breaking the cycle of energy poverty and building healthier, more sustainable homes.

As the world grapples with the challenges of climate change, clean energy campaigns are providing a beacon of hope. By mobilizing people, communities, and organizations around a shared vision for a clean energy future, these efforts are driving innovation, creating jobs, and inspiring a new generation of leaders. As I gazed out at the solar panels in that small Kenyan village, I knew that the spark of change was just beginning to flicker – and that it would soon illuminate a brighter, more sustainable future for all.
